My suggestion is to go to Fire valley state park (google it!) which is about a 1 hour drive from Las Vegas (slightly less maybe), drive into the park and drive until you see the welcome center (not the booth where you pay to get into the park -the welcom center). There is only one raod so it will not be too hard to do.
This is the important part.....there is a road beside the welcome center, that you have to go into the parking lot of the welcom center to get to, that goes into the hills "behind the welcome center. Within 5 minutes of going into those hills you will lose your breath as to the beauty that you will see.
My last trip there in April, 2 limo's pulled up at 11am and held an actual wedding (gowns, tuxes, Limo, the whole 9 yards!). The back drop for pictures could not be more perfect.
